Rust part17

レス数が1000を超えています。これ以上書き込みはできません。
2022/10/06(木) 22:43:13.96ID:Re0G7B20
公式
https://www.rust-lang.org/
https://blog.rust-lang.org/
https://github.com/rust-lang/rust

Web上の実行環境
https://play.rust-lang.org

日本語の情報
https://rust-jp.rs/

※Rustを学びたい人はまず最初に公式のThe Bookを読むこと
https://doc.rust-lang.org/book/

※Rustを学ぶ際に犯しがちな12の過ち
https://dystroy.org/blog/how-not-to-learn-rust

※Rustのasyncについて知りたければ「async-book」は必読
https://rust-lang.github.io/async-book/

※次スレは原則>>980が立てること

前スレ
Rust part16
2022/12/10(土) 09:30:48.75ID:pmPytGrf
>>981
C++スレも荒らされてるのか
自称天才の粘着力すげえな
2022/12/10(土) 11:09:35.00ID:/zXB1Eur
C++ vs Rust Part4建てとく?
2022/12/10(土) 12:35:14.53ID:QB2FhiiS
>>983
Androidのソースコード量については、
* コンパイラはカウントされていない
* 外部の依存関係はカウントされているぽい
ということで、事実関係についてはだいたい確定したのでは
2022/12/10(土) 13:03:40.38ID:f/x7hc9i
>>986
横からですが、その回答だと、適切かどうかに関して、はぐらかそうとしているだけでは?
論理的に考えてC++でboostを使ってhello_asioとか書いたら、
そのレポジトリの行数にboostのソースもカウントするのが適切かどうかと照らし合わせて考えて見ては?
2022/12/10(土) 13:23:37.96ID:s9w4cjy9
行数の正確さを保証しているのは行数をカウントするアルゴリズムの質だよ
だから、質を保証するために量を根拠にするのはもう違和感しかない
989デフォルトの名無しさん
垢版 |
2022/12/10(土) 14:01:34.35ID:aynhf3Gg
>>987
目的次第やろ

使ってるライブラリも含めてそのプログラムに含まれる脆弱性をカウントする際の分母として使いたいならboostのコードをカウントするのも一つの考え方

Googleが実際にどうカウントしたかは知らんけどRustとC++を異なる条件でカウントしてるんじゃなければここで何言っても無駄だよ
2022/12/10(土) 14:17:34.56ID:CrLmIOQg
糖質にかまうな
2022/12/10(土) 14:23:19.49ID:++bfMBzJ
盲目的に現状肯定する集団には見られたくないから言うけど
個人的には誤認する人が多発するから不適切だと思うよ

>目的次第
何の目的があって依存関係のソースもカンウトするのか、AndroidのRustチームの考えを知りたい

>>989
Androidがboost依存があって、boostソースがカウントされていない場合はどうなるの?
RustとC++を異なる条件でカウントしてる、に該当するよね

>>989がいう事が正しければ、新規ネイティブコード21%の下りでも依存関係ソースの増減も含めるのが同条件なんだよね?
2022/12/10(土) 14:29:10.10ID:++bfMBzJ
>>990
その発言で ID:CrLmIOQg の内容全部が地に落ちたよ
2022/12/10(土) 15:17:06.99ID:hJa6mCIB
>>991
仮に○○なら対等な条件の比較ではないという主張は真だと思うけど、
そもそもRustとC++が異なる条件で比較されてると考える根拠はなんかあるの?
2022/12/10(土) 16:30:04.48ID:/zXB1Eur
行数をカウントする目的:
利用状況の度合いをバカにも分かる数字で説明するため

依存関係を含めるのが適切か?:
数字を出すのが目的なのでどちらでもよい
995デフォルトの名無しさん
垢版 |
2022/12/10(土) 17:08:17.02ID:+r0o6+3M
>>991
>何の目的があって依存関係のソースもカンウトするのか、AndroidのRustチームの考えを知りたい

Rustチームとかじゃなくセキュリティ監査をするチームが計測してるんだぞ
本当に計測方法の詳細や理由が知りたいなら記事書いた本人にTwitterとかで聞けばいいよ
この辺のエンジニアは普通に答えてくれるぞ
2022/12/10(土) 17:13:44.96ID:bYLLjzjY
>>980
>C++やハゲに文句言うとか身の程知らずもいいとこやわ
分かってはいたが、この板はレベル低いな。
2022/12/10(土) 17:50:19.42ID:8gOJz6B3
次スレは平和になりますように
2022/12/10(土) 17:51:40.13ID:s9w4cjy9
死者の数をカウントしてみろ、平和だぞ
2022/12/10(土) 21:25:51.87ID:AuQEELto
Androidドメインに限定したコードの量を測るよりも、Androidに搭載されうるコードの量を測る方が適切だと思うから外部ライブラリ含んでいいんじゃね。
2022/12/10(土) 22:05:26.23ID:s9w4cjy9
C,C++,Rustの三者は対等として、
C/C++とかいう概念はRustと対等か?
10011001
垢版 |
Over 1000Thread
このスレッドは1000を超えました。
新しいスレッドを立ててください。
life time: 64日 23時間 22分 13秒
レス数が1000を超えています。これ以上書き込みはできません。